Job Description
As an Animator, your primary responsibility will be to produce exceptional character, creature, and vehicle movements using a blend of hand-key animation and motion capture techniques. You will work closely with designers, artists, and engineers to breathe life into characters and environments for a turn-based strategy game that takes place in the Star Wars universe.
Responsibilities:
- Author motion for gameplay and cinematic scenes using a combination of hand-key and motion capture methods.
- Animate cameras for gameplay and cinematic moments.
- Provide positive and constructive feedback to animators and rigging artists by participating in animation rounds.
- Create and maintain animation graphs to support the implementation of animation assets.
- Aid in the organization and maintenance of large libraries of motion.
- Support rigging artists in the creation of new rigs and skinning of skeletal meshes.
Qualifications:
- Strong understanding of the principles of animation.
- Multiple shipped games, preferably using Unreal Engine.
- Experience using 3D software (Maya and/or Motion Builder preferred).
- Demonstrate strong problem-solving skills and resourcefulness.
- Strong self-management, organizational, and communication skills.
- Effective time management skills to meet deadlines and milestones.
About the Company
Located in Hunt Valley, Maryland, Bit Reactor is an independent AAA video game studio founded by a team of veteran developers with a history and passion for revolutionizing player experiences. We believe in a balanced approach to development where rock-solid gameplay works in harmony with deep storytelling, immersive presentation, and high production values to create genre-defining games. Our team has a track record of shipping award-winning franchises XCOM, Civilization, and Elders Scrolls Online and is excited to usher in a new era of games that blur the line between strategy and action.
